Care and Operation Tips for Your Hybrid Pool

Regular Care Routine

Remaining on top of pool care prevents algae, debris buildup, and equipment strain. A solid care routine includes skimming, brushing walls, vacuuming, and inspecting the return jets. For semi in-ground pools, focus extra attention on the wall-to-liner seal and coping areas.

  • Clean the skimmer basket weekly
  • Wipe down pool walls and steps to prevent algae growth
  • Check water levels stay within optimal range for filtration efficiency

Managing Water Chemistry

Correct water chemistry protects your pool filtration system from damage and keeps swimmers safe. Test pH, alkalinity, chlorine, and stabilizer levels after heavy use using reliable test strips or a digital kit. Aim for a pH between 7.2 and 7.6 to prevent metal corrosion.

Correct levels promptly using pH increasers/decreasers as needed. Consistent testing helps avoid costly problems like cloudy water—and ensures crystal-clear water all season long.

Identifying and Repairing Pool Leaks

Unexplained water loss could mean a leak in your semi in-ground pool. Start by ruling out evaporation—then perform a simple bucket test or use food coloring near seams, skimmers, and returns to locate the source. Even small leaks can lead to structural shifting if ignored.

Contact a Okanagan pool services expert for accurate leak detection. They’ll use specialized tools to pinpoint the issue and recommend a waterproof fix—often without full liner replacement.

Extending Durability of Vinyl

Caring for your pool liner replacement can extend its life to 8–12 years or more. Avoid sharp objects, harsh chemicals, and prolonged exposure to imbalanced water. Using a solar cover or automatic cover reduces UV breakdown and keeps debris out.

  • Maintain proper water level to prevent liner stress during freeze-thaw cycles
  • Skip abrasive brushes or acid washes on liner walls
  • Perform professional material assessment annually
